Ingredients You’ll Need

The best part about these High Protein Vegetarian Breakfast Sandwiches? Most ingredients are kitchen staples, coming together quickly for results that taste way greater than the sum of their parts. Each element brings something special, whether it’s creaminess, crunch, or a big boost of nutrition.

  • 4 whole grain English muffins: Toasted for a crisp bite and packed with fiber for lasting energy.
  • 4 large eggs: The foundation of the savory filling, supplying rich flavor and high-quality protein.
  • 1/2 cup egg whites: Extra protein minus the added fat, keeping the sandwich satisfying and light.
  • 1/2 cup cottage cheese (low-fat): Adds creamy curds and another protein punch, melting right into the eggs.
  • 4 slices cheddar cheese (or plant-based cheese): For irresistible melt and that classic breakfast sandwich pull.
  • 1 avocado (sliced): Provides buttery texture, healthy fats, and a fresh pop of green.
  • 1 cup fresh spinach (lightly sautéed or raw): Sneaks in nutrients, color, and a delicate leafy flavor.
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il: Ensures your eggs don’t stick while adding subtle richness and healthy fats.
  • Salt and pepper to taste: The simple heroes that make every layer sing.
  • Optional hot sauce or pesto for serving: For guests who love a bold flavor boost or herby freshness.

How to Make High Protein Vegetarian Breakfast Sandwiches

Step 1: Whisk and Season the Eggs

Start by cracking the eggs into a medium bowl, then pour in your egg whites. Sprinkle in a generous pinch of salt and a big grind of black pepper, then whisk until the mixture is light, fluffy, and the colors are beautifully blended. The egg whites will make things extra tender and seriously amped in protein.

Step 2: Scramble the Eggs

Set a nonstick skillet over medium heat and splash in your olive oil. Once it shimmers, pour in the egg mixture. Let it sit for a few moments, then gently stir with a spatula, taking care not to overwork it. Stir occasionally, letting big, lusciously soft curds form. When the eggs are mostly set but still a little glossy, you’re ready for the next move.

Step 3: Stir in the Cottage Cheese

Add your cottage cheese directly to the skillet. Fold it gently into the eggs, allowing the cheese to warm through and get melty in spots, about one minute. This is where the magic happens: each bite is suddenly creamier, with double the protein. Taste and adjust the seasoning if you’d like.

Step 4: Prepare the Muffins and Spinach

While the eggs finish cooking, split and toast your whole grain English muffins until golden brown and crisp around the edges. If you prefer your spinach just wilted, sauté it in a separate pan with a drizzle of olive oil until barely soft, or simply use it raw for more bite and freshness. Both options work beautifully for these High Protein Vegetarian Breakfast Sandwiches!

Step 5: Assemble the Sandwiches

Ready for the best part? Lay out the toasted muffin bottoms, then pile on the warm eggs and cottage cheese mixture. Top each with a slice of cheddar cheese, a few creamy avocado slices, and a generous handful of spinach. Cap with the other muffin halves. If you’re feeling adventurous, finish each with a spoonful of pesto or a drizzle of your favorite hot sauce for that final flavor flourish.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

If you find yourself with leftovers (though that rarely happens!), wrap each cooled sandwich tightly in foil or parchment. They’ll stay fresh in the refrigerator for up to three days. For best results, keep the avocado out and add it fresh right before serving.

Freezing

Looking to meal prep? These High Protein Vegetarian Breakfast Sandwiches freeze wonderfully! Assemble as directed but skip the avocado, then wrap each sandwich tightly in foil or freezer-safe wrap. Tuck them into a zip-top bag and freeze for up to a month. When you’re ready, unwrap and pop in the oven or toaster oven for a quick, satisfying breakfast. Add avocado after reheating for the best texture.

Reheating

To reheat, simply remove any wrapping and heat the sandwich in a microwave for 1 to 2 minutes, or rewarm in a 350°F oven for about 10 minutes until heated through. The cheese will get melty, the English muffin will crisp up, and the eggs will still taste fresh. If you’ve packed these sandwiches for work or school, a quick zap in the microwave at lunchtime brings everything right back to life.

FAQs

Can I make these High Protein Vegetarian Breakfast Sandwiches vegan?

Absolutely! Swap the eggs for a plant-based egg substitute, use your favorite vegan cheese, and choose vegan cottage cheese (or simply skip it and add more sautéed spinach or hummus). The sandwiches are just as satisfying when made vegan.

What kind of English muffins work best?

Whole grain English muffins are ideal thanks to their hearty texture and extra fiber, but you can use any type Breakfast. The key is to toast them well for that perfect savory crunch.

Can I add other veggies or protein?

Definitely! Thinly sliced tomatoes, roasted red peppers, or sautéed mushrooms are all delicious additions. For more protein, layer in tempeh bacon or grilled tofu. These sandwiches welcome your creativity and favorites.

Is cottage cheese necessary?

While cottage cheese gives these High Protein Vegetarian Breakfast Sandwiches their signature creamy, protein-rich twist, you can sub in ricotta for similar effect or leave it out for a more classic scramble. Greek yogurt (strained) also works nicely!

Can these sandwiches be prepped ahead for meal prep?

Yes! Assemble the sandwiches (leaving out avocado) and store them wrapped in the fridge or freezer. Add avocado after reheating for the freshest results. With these in your freezer, you’ll have a grab-and-go breakfast ready any busy morning.

Ingredients

Scale

For the Sandwiches:

  • 4 whole grain English muffins (split and toasted)
  • 4 large eggs
  • 1/2 cup egg whites
  • 1/2 cup low-fat cottage cheese
  • 4 slices cheddar cheese or plant-based cheese
  • 1 avocado, sliced
  • 1 cup fresh spinach, lightly sautéed or raw
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• Optional: hot sauce or pesto for serving

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Eggs: In a medium bowl, whisk together the eggs and egg whites with salt and pepper. Cook in a skillet with olive oil until just set.
  2. Assemble: Toast the English muffins and sauté the spinach. Layer scrambled eggs, cottage cheese, cheddar, avocado, and spinach on the muffins.
  3. Serve: Top with the remaining muffin halves. Enjoy warm with hot sauce or pesto if desired.

Notes

  • For make-ahead option, assemble sandwiches without avocado and store in the fridge or freezer.
  • Consider using plant-based substitutes for a vegan version of the sandwiches.
  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 10 minutes
  • Category: Breakfast
  • Method: Stovetop
  • Cuisine: American

Nutrition

  • Serving Size: 1 sandwich
  • Calories: 330
  • Sugar: 2g
  • Sodium: 490mg
  • Fat: 17g
  • Saturated Fat: 6g
  • Unsaturated Fat: 9g
  • Trans Fat: 0g
  • Carbohydrates: 25g
  • Fiber: 5g
  • Protein: 21g
  • Cholesterol: 195mg
